About Relief Humanitarian and Development Organization (RHDO):

Relief Humanitarian and Development Organization (RHDO) is a non-governmental, non-religious, non-political, non-profit, and non-military organization dedicated to advancing Afghanistan's development through health, community development, and capacity-building projects. Established in February 2014, RHDO is registered with the Ministry of Economics (Registration No. 3121), the Ministry of Public Health (Registration No. 504), and the Ministry of Women’s Affairs (Registration No. 751).

RHDO aims to contribute to Afghanistan’s growth by offering developmental and humanitarian services in public health, providing training, and building the capacity of Afghan professionals in healthcare. The organization pursues this vision through effective, context-specific, technically sound, and achievable approaches, which include: (1) designing and implementing community development programs; (2) delivering primary and secondary healthcare services according to Ministry of Public Health (MoPH) standards; and (3) building skills and capacities among Afghan residents and healthcare professionals.
